Pulmonary Cryptococcosis is a rare and difficult to diagnose entity. It has been found to be associated with immunocompromised patients. Pulmonary Cryptococcosis in an immunocompetent patient is extremely rare condition. A high degree of suspicion is required to diagnose the condition. We hereby present a case of pulmonary cryptococcosis in an immunocompetent young male which is a rare clinical entity.
